Output 68cd9f4ad908b41f59bbeb9e4d7a4fa4a9930b0d54db69696af1bd63ca1a39e0:1

value
43061081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b3f63bf21fc367b078eddf297887589cec15145 OP_EQUAL
address
3EPHnbbQMM94fcPSMGCrZyq7ePphgQrP8Z
transaction
68cd9f4ad908b41f59bbeb9e4d7a4fa4a9930b0d54db69696af1bd63ca1a39e0
spent
false

22 Sat Ranges